Mitochondrial mutations alter endurance exercise response and determinants in mice.
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ences of the United States of America - 3 May 2022
Schaefer Patrick M, Rathi Komal, Butic Arrienne, Tan Wendy, Mitchell Katherine, Wallace Douglas C
Abstract excerpt
Primary mitochondrial diseases (PMDs) are a heterogeneous group of metabolic disorders that can be caused by hundreds of mutations in both mitochondrial DNA (mtDNA) and nuclear DNA (nDNA) genes. Current therapeutic approaches are limited, although one approach has been exercise training. Endurance exercise is known to improve mitochondrial function in heathy subjects and reduce risk for secondary metabolic...
